Jessica A. Crabbe is a partner with Scott & Whitehead and is an experienced litigator and trial attorney with a focus on employer defense and strategy in federal and state litigation, arbitration, and administrative proceedings for nearly 15 years. Ms. Crabbe has broad experience which includes wage and hour litigation, class actions, PAGA claims, misclassification, wrongful termination, breach of contract, unfair business practices, sexual harassment, and discrimination cases, and has led her clients to successful conclusions. Ms. Crabbe has consistently demonstrated strengths in all aspects of litigation management and resolution and is highly skilled in advising and counseling clients facing workplace challenges with an emphasis on prevention.


Ms. Crabbe also reviews and prepares various employment agreements, and works with employers to create and update employee handbooks to memorialize policies and procedures and to ensure employers stay current with new and changing laws.


Representative Matters 


  • Prevailing party in a $15 million breach of contract dispute in the Central District of California.
  • Defended a $100 million Trademark Infringement claim in the Northern District of California and concurrent Breach of Contract and Misappropriation of Trade Secrets claim in Santa Clara County Superior Court.
  • Obtained a total defense verdict in a jury trial alleging pregnancy and sex discrimination, wrongful termination in violation of public policy and punitive damages on behalf of a national restaurant chain.
  • Obtained a defense verdict in an arbitration proceeding alleging disability discrimination, harassment, retaliation, failure to accommodate, failure to engage in the interactive process, and wrongful termination in violation of public policy on behalf of a manufacturer company and was awarded $20,000 in monetary sanctions against employee’s counsel of record.
  • Successfully prevailed in a misclassification action in the Southern District of California related to wage and hour and ERISA claims.
  • Obtained a defense verdict in a mass wage and hour arbitration on behalf of an employer in the mortgage and loan industry.
